Along the cliffs to Marske: Go up the steps at Hazelgrove and follow the cliffs. The cliffs gradually get lower as you move away from Saltburn, but you'll find many hollows and gaps that are nice refuges from the wind, where you can just sit and watch the sea for hours on end. At Agar's Gap you can either turn left to Windy Hill Farm and return through Hazelgrove, or continue to Marske and walk back along the beach. And the Redcar blast furnace is always far enough away to not be a complete eyesore.

Along the cliffs to Skinningrove: Go up the steps at the Ship Inn and follow the cliffs all the way to Whitby if you like. Walk along the Cleveland Way and the Heritage Coast over some of the highest cliffs in England, hear an exaltation of skylarks, kittywakes nesting on the cliffs, cowslips and orchids, a Roman signal station that is no longer there, the Cleveland Ring, and much more.

North Sea Sunrise: Find a nice quiet spot on the cliffs (the corner at Hazelgrove is a good place), and wait for the sun to appear on the horizon. The clouds and sea fret can make it just about any shade of orange, red, yellow, pink or purple you might care to imagine.
